Candidate for Monash (VIC)

Party: Independent

I live in city/suburb: Burwood

My commitment: I was pleased to be contacted by Bicycle Network to give my support to bicycle projects in Monash. My husband rides to work and uses the Gardiner's Creek Trail, and on the weekends we often ride as a family around the area, putting our daughter in the Croozer. Bicycle Network has established some very important priorities for the Monash area, and as a user of bike paths I can see the importance of all the projects,such as the Glen Waverley rail path missing link, the Ringwood to Notting Hill pipe track and linking Gardiner's Creek to Scotchman's Creek and Dandenong Creek trails. Investigating the feasibility of more Parkiteer Cages at stations and better routes to access them would help encourage more commuters to use their bikes and our public transport, rather than clogging up the roads with more cars. The Ride2School program is another important initiative to cut down road traffic and also foster an interest in activity for our youth. Monash currently spends less than many other councils on bicycle facilities. I would be interested to see detailed information about what sort of projects are getting funding over cycling, and whether the funding can/should be reviewed. I am cautious about making promises and telling you that if elected I will make sure all these things happen, as I feel that is an irresponsible thing for someone to do when they haven't even got the job yet. What I can tell you is that I do support all of these ideas, and feel that it is important to study the feasibility of allocating funding to them during the next 4 years and trying to get support from other Councillors to do so. Ideally, we would see all these projects completed by 2016, if not earlier. I look forward to having the opportunity to advocate for the needs of cyclists if elected.
